Starting Point and Overall Experience

The tour kicks off at Lindt Chocolate Boutique at Stephansplatz, right in the heart of Vienna’s bustling city center. The proximity to the cathedral means you’re immediately immersed in Vienna’s lively atmosphere. From here, your guide—likely a local with a passion for sharing stories—leads you through a series of stops that blend history, mystery, and local color.

The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, covering a manageable distance on foot. With a maximum group size of 15 travelers, you’ll enjoy a personalized experience, where questions are encouraged, and stories flow naturally. The mobile ticket system makes booking straightforward, and the timing at 12:00 pm makes it a perfect midday activity to break up your sightseeing.

A Closer Look at the Itinerary

  • Stephansplatz: The tour begins here, in the lively core of Vienna, giving you an immediate sense of the city’s vibrancy. Your guide shares some background on the city’s historic center, setting the stage for the adventure ahead.

  • The “Ball alley”: This curious alley name sparks curiosity. Your guide will explain its origin and significance, giving you a glimpse into Vienna’s social life and traditions.

  • Mozart’s residence: You’ll see where the composer once lived and learn why, despite his fame today, Mozart was a millionaire during his lifetime. This stops offers a fascinating look at the life of a musical genius amid the city’s aristocracy.

  • Elegant courtyards: As you stroll through quiet, picturesque courtyards, the guide shares stories of noble families and the architecture that defines Vienna’s historical residential areas.

  • Pictorial alleys and street stories: Passing Ballgasse and other streets, you discover their histories—stories that add color to your mental map of Vienna. You’ll also see the cat café, which is a fun, modern touch amid old-world streets.

  • Franciscan Church and Neupauer-Breuner Palace: These landmarks are more than just beautiful facades—they embody Vienna’s layered history. The guide explains their significance and their role in the city’s story.

Is this tour suitable for children?
This tour is not recommended for children aged 13 and under, mainly because of the moderate walking involved and the historical content that may be less engaging for younger kids.

Where does the tour start?
The meeting point is at Lindt Chocolate Boutique, Stephansplatz 8A, in the heart of Vienna, close to public transportation, specifically near the U3 subway station.

How long does the tour last?
It lasts approximately 2 hours, making it a great addition to a day of sightseeing without taking up an entire day.

Do I need to plan for transportation?
No, since the tour starts and ends within easy reach of public transit, you can plan to walk there directly from your hotel or other attractions.

What is included in the price?
You get a professional, certified local guide who shares stories and insights throughout the walk. Entrance fees and transportation are not included.

Can I cancel the tour if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. Cancellations made within 24 hours are non-refundable.
